Softwood is a type of wood derived from coniferous trees, such as pine, spruce, and fir. It is a popular choice for wood and wood products due to its light weight, strength, and affordability. Softwood is used in a variety of applications, including construction, furniture, and paper production. It is also used to make wood pulp, which is used to make paper and cardboard. Softwood is a major component of the global wood and wood products market. It is used in a variety of industries, including construction, furniture, and paper production. Softwood is also used to make wood pulp, which is used to make paper and cardboard. Some companies in the softwood market include Weyerhaeuser, Georgia-Pacific, and West Fraser Timber. These companies produce a variety of softwood products, including lumber, plywood, and pulp. They also provide services such as sawmilling, kiln drying, and wood treatment. Show Less Read more
